The Dark Truth About Solar-Only Systems

You've probably heard neighbors rave about their solar panel packages slashing electricity bills. But here's the kicker - 63% of solar adopters report buyer's remorse within two years, according to 2023 DOE data. Why? Because sunlight doesn't match our energy appetites.

Your panels peak at noon while you're at work. Come evening when you need power most, you're back on the grid. It's like filling a bathtub without a plug - all that harvested energy just drains away. This mismatch explains why battery storage systems have become solar's necessary wingman.

From Sunbeams to Nighttime Streams

Modern solar packages with battery solutions work like energy time machines. Here's the play-by-play:

  1. Panels convert sunlight to DC electricity
  2. Inverters transform DC to usable AC power
  3. Excess energy charges lithium-ion batteries
  4. Stored power discharges during peak rates/outages

But wait, aren't all batteries created equal? Hardly. The latest LFP (Lithium Iron Phosphate) batteries outperform traditional lead-acid models with 6,000+ charge cycles versus 1,200. That's like comparing a marathon runner to a weekend jogger.

Installation Insights: Don't Get Zapped

Thinking about jumping on the solar with battery storage bandwagon? Hold your horses. Proper installation makes or breaks system performance. I've seen horror stories - from shaded panels cutting output by 40% to batteries installed in unventilated closets (fire hazard alert!).

Here's the golden rule: Your roof's orientation matters more than your Instagram aesthetic. South-facing roofs in the northern hemisphere capture 15-20% more energy. And for battery placement? Cool, dry spaces beat garage corners every time. Most manufacturers require ambient temps between 32°F-113°F for optimal performance.

The Virtual Power Plant Revolution

California's recent blackout scares birthed an unexpected trend - utility companies paying solar+battery owners to share stored power. Through programs like PG&E's Emergency Load Reduction, participants earned $2/kWh during 2023's heatwaves. It's like Airbnb for electrons - your home becomes a mini power plant!

But here's the rub: Not all solar battery packages play nice with grid feedback systems. Enphase's IQ8 microinverters currently lead in bidirectional functionality, while older systems might need costly upgrades. Always verify your hardware's VPP compatibility before counting those energy dollars.

Battery Sizing Sweet Spot

Oversizing your solar battery storage wastes money, undersizing defeats the purpose. The magic formula: (Daily kWh usage ÷ Depth of Discharge) × Backup days needed. Most homes find 10-20kWh systems hit the sweet spot. Pro tip: Analyze your utility's time-of-use rates - proper sizing can turn rate arbitrage into a second income stream!
